Despite these findings, some people argue that the idealized image of the Hunza community is exaggerated or even mythical. Some believe that these ideas inspired author James Hilton to write his 1933 novel “Lost Horizon,” which describes a utopian place in the Himalayas where people live long, disease-free lives. A Harvard Medical School physician supports this view, while others, like American journalist John Tierney, have disputed it. In a 1996 article for The New York Times, Tierney described his journey to the Hunza region. He acknowledged its enchanting beauty but suggested that the longevity claims of the elderly might be exaggerated. Without official birth records to verify these claims, it is challenging to confirm them. Furthermore, he observed that most of the elderly were not as healthy as popularly portrayed.
